Easter on Parade in Richmond VA

Monument Avenue in Richmond is a busy multi-lane street with a center median. Today the city blocked traffic for four blocks for the Easter on Parade festivities. This is not a parade in the traditional sense. There are no marching bands and parade floats. Rather the people take this opportunity to stroll up one side of the street and down the other side, showing off their Easter bonnets and their dogs. Music, children’s activities, food vendors, and more fill the center median. There is live music and entertainment on every block. It was a good time. Over 25,000 people attend this event, and many of them with their dogs. It was great, there were a lot of dogs, and I didn’t see a single pile of “evidence” the whole time we were there.
